[PATCH 5/20] Introduce struct upid

xemul at openvz.org xemul at openvz.org
Fri Aug 10 04:47:59 PDT 2007


From: Sukadev Bhattiprolu <sukadev at us.ibm.com>

Since task will be visible from different pid namespaces each of them have to
be addressed by multiple pids. struct upid is to store the information about
which id refers to which namespace.

The constuciton looks like this. Each struct pid carried the reference counter
and the list of tasks attached to this pid. At its end it has a variable length
array of struct upid-s. Each struct upid has a numerical id (pid itself),
pointer to the namespace, this ID is valid in and is hashed into a pid_hash
for searching the pids.

The nr and pid_chain fields are kept in struct pid for a while to make kernel
still work (no patch initialize the upids yet), but it will be removed at the
end of this series when we switch to upids completely.

+
+/*
+ * struct upid is used to get the id of the struct pid, as it is
+ * seen in particular namespace. Later the struct pid is found with
+ * find_pid_ns() using the int nr and struct pid_namespace *ns.
+ */
+
+struct upid {
+	/* Try to keep pid_chain in the same cacheline as nr for find_pid */
+	int nr;
+	struct pid_namespace *ns;
+	struct hlist_node pid_chain;
+};
